Output 18d31ab97c6327f19716e931b3d3951953239f094af1d836a7a1606558db1fca:1

value
50407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af378db1dbcb5dec6dabbc15deaedbb3be69fad7 OP_EQUAL
address
3HfUj3C4yhJxPBpKEeSSKNLo8aiYTfx3HV
transaction
18d31ab97c6327f19716e931b3d3951953239f094af1d836a7a1606558db1fca